首页 » 排名链接 » 程序员都干些什么?(程序员些什么编程你就工作)

程序员都干些什么?(程序员些什么编程你就工作)

落叶飘零 2024-11-02 08:45:33 0

扫一扫用手机浏览

文章目录 [+]

大家都说IT行业待遇好,工资高。
的确如此。
科技产品的附加值比其他产品都高。
目前好的产品不仅仅是硬件好,软件也要好。
iphone 就是业界的标杆,好的硬件加上极致的软件和体验。

那么程序员在IT行业究竟都干些什么呢?前面我们说道到了好的产品都是软硬结合的。
程序员是干软件的。
程序员的本质工作当然是写代码,用代码实现功能。
(就是用基础语言(c/c++, java, object c)等来编写文档一样,不过这些文档编译后就变成可运行的程序)。

范面上看程序员就是干这些事情的:code、code、code。
编码只是程序员的一小部分工作,要是只是编码这么简单,就不会有程序员加班,通宵干活了。
程序员不止干了这些。
我们就以三个阶段来说说程序员究竟干了些什么。

程序员都干些什么?(程序员些什么编程你就工作) 排名链接
(图片来自网络侵删)

一、初级程序员

初级程序员的工作还是比较简单的,一是知识经验有限,主要是编写简单代码和学习为主,只要完成一些基本的编码任务,单一功能的实现。

二、研发工程师

有了一定的经验后你就转变为工程师了,这个时候你就不光是简单的完成任务了。
code这个还是你主要的任务,但除了这,你还要将设计,调试等等肩负起来。
这时候一般都是多个功能模块的设计实现(整体架构由架构师完成)。
模块内的详细设计(功能的实现逻辑)文档编写,模块调试。
直到功能完善交付。

三、架构师

架构师就已经脱离了code了,因为他们已经不必关心代码如何编写了,更重要的事情是完成一个软件、系统的设计架构。
万丈高楼得有一个好的框架。
要不然你就只能盖个2层小楼了。
架构师负责从分析软件需求,再到软件系统的详细设计,人员的配置,工作的量化,到完完全全的产品整个过程。

简单的概括了程序员的三个阶段,研发工程师又分初级,中级,高级,资深。
越到高级你的工作内容越多,能者多劳,当然你的报酬也是更丰厚。

我说的很片面,但是基本上都干了这些工作。
编程也是一种人生code, code, code。

本文原创,如果转载,请注明出处,携带下面的粗体文字,谢谢。

大家如果对编程感兴趣,想了解更多的编程知识,解决编程问题,我们这里有java高手,C++/C高手,windows/Linux高手,android/ios高手,请大家关注我的微信公众号:程序员互动联盟或者coder_online

相关文章

绝对干货(车牌定位颜色梯度特征)

这一章节介绍 定位相关的逻辑代码,其中定位用到 Sobel定位(边缘检测定位 , 颜色定位:对应代码里的CarSobelPlate...

排名链接 2025-02-10 阅读796 评论0

优势有哪些?(企业外包软件人员自己的)

像华为、腾讯、阿里甚至越来越多中小企业都会通过软件人才外包引进人才,软件人员外包驻场开发正在成为一种大趋势!那么为什么越来越多企业...

排名链接 2025-02-10 阅读1202 评论0